Co jsou Command Block Minecraft - jak jej používat

Na první pohled se zdá, že použití příkazových bloků Minecraftu je opravdu komplikované. Jakmile se s nimi seznámíte, stanou se užitečným nástrojem pro vytváření dobrodružných map nebo také pro správu serverů pro více hráčů. V tomto článku budeme hovořit o tom, co jsou Command Block Minecraft - jak jej používat. Pojďme začít!





makra v systému Windows 10

Vysvětlíme, co a Minecraft příkazový blok je, ukáže vám, jak můžete vytvořit příkazový blok Minecraftu. A prozkoumejte, jak můžete pomocí příkazových bloků Minecraftu vylepšit Minecraft.



Co je příkazový blok Minecraftu?

Příkazový blok Minecraftu je ve skutečnosti speciální blok napájený z Redstone. Poté se používá hlavně k provádění přednastavených příkazů konzoly, když ji aktivuje nabíjení Redstone. Když obdrží náboj, vystřelí z příkazu vloženého do něj.

Hlavním využitím příkazových bloků Minecraftu je poskytnout hráči kontrolu nad příkazy, které by jinak nemohli použít. Je to proto, že bloky příkazů mají oprávnění na úrovni správce, aby mohli provádět příkazy konzoly pro lidi bez oprávnění správce. To znamená, že můžete dát hráčům kontrolu nad určitými věcmi, aniž byste jim dali sílu na vašem serveru.



velitelský blok minecraft



To je opravdu skvělé k provádění podřadných úkolů, jako je změna aktuálního herního režimu. Pokud vám termínový herní režim vykreslí mezeru.

Jak můžeme získat příkazový blok Minecraftu?

Protože příkazové bloky Minecraftu souvisejí se správou serveru a také hráčů. Ve světě her vlastně nemohou těžit.



Pokud chcete získat příkazový blok, musíte mít správná oprávnění k tomu, abyste si mohli dávat položky. Poté otevřete chat klepnutím na klávesu T. Okno chatu se zdvojnásobuje jako herní konzole; spusťte zprávu spolu s lomítkem (/), aby se z chatovací zprávy stal příkaz.



Při otevřeném chatu musíte zadat / dát PLAYER_NAME Minecraft: command_block, kde PLAYER_NAME je vaše jméno.

Můžete si všimnout, že hra předpovídá, co budete psát, když zadáváte znaky. Pokud hra hádá správně, můžete klepnutím na klávesu TAB automaticky zadat odhad. Nyní, když máte blok příkazů ve svém držení, je čas jej použít.

Jak můžeme používat příkazy příkazového bloku Minecraftu

Chcete-li použít blok, klepněte na něj pravým tlačítkem, jako by se jednalo o řemeslnou tabulku. Uvidíte spoustu matoucích tlačítek, ale teď si s nimi nemusíte dělat starosti. Zaměřme se na získání bloku příkazů, pokud chcete provést úkol, když obdrží poplatek Redstone.

Otevřete nový svět Minecraftu (Superflat funguje nejlépe), ujistěte se, že jste v kreativním režimu, a klepněte na tlačítko /. Toto je vlastně příkazové okno, které je stejné jako okno chatu, kromě toho, že vás spustí znakem „/“ a cokoli začínající lomítkem je vlastně příkaz. První příkaz, který můžete spustit, je

/ give @p minecraft: command_block

Pojďme to nyní rozdělit. Příkaz / dát dá položky do inventáře hráče a má dva argumenty: hráče a předmět, který má dát. @P je a volič cíle. Selektor @p ve skutečnosti vybere nejbližšího hráče. Stejně tak můžete také použít své uživatelské jméno pro Minecraftu, ale pokud spustíte příkaz z konzoly, budete vždy nejbližším hráčem. Ostatní selektory cíle jsou @a pro všechny hráče, @r pro náhodného hráče a @e bude cílit poté subjekty. Mezi entity patří vše, co není blokem, například příšery, sněhové koule, zvířata a šípy.

Příkaz by měl být úspěšně proveden a měl by vám také dát nový blok. Začněte tím, že ji umístíte kamkoli na zem. Vidíte, že příkazový blok směřuje ve směru, kam ho umístíte, podobně jako násypky nebo pece. To bude důležité později.

velitelský blok minecraft

Klikněte pravým tlačítkem na blok (nebo použijte jakýkoli klíč, který použijete pro přístup k řemeslným stolům a pecím) a budete uvítáni spolu s grafickým uživatelským rozhraním příkazového bloku.

Tlačítka | velitelský blok minecraft

velitelský blok minecraft

Zpočátku to vypadá trochu děsivě, ale nebojte se, všechna ta tlačítka něco dělají. Tlačítko, které říká Impulse, ve skutečnosti mění typ příkazového bloku. Existují tři různé typy příkazových bloků, podívejte se:

  • Impulse, který spouští příkazy na náběžná hrana proudu Redstone. To znamená, že kdykoli jsou napájeni, spustí svůj příkaz jednou a poté se zastaví, i když budou napájeni i nadále. Toto je výchozí nastavení a je jediné, které je k dispozici v 1.8
  • Opakovat, které spouští příkazy každý klíště oni jsou moc. Klíště je jako rámeček a v jednom klíči lze spustit více příkazů, více než 20krát za sekundu.
  • Řetěz, který běží pouze v případě, že příkazový blok, který do něj ukazuje, provedl svůj příkaz. Budou běžet v pořadí, jeden po druhém, v jednom klíči, tedy názvu „Chain“.

Tlačítko, které říká Bezpodmínečné, zastaví příkazový blok v kontrole, zda se předchozí blok v řetězci úspěšně provedl. Druhá možnost, Podmíněná, se spustí pouze v případě, že předchozí blok nevydal žádné chyby.

Tlačítko, které říká, že potřebuje Redstone, spustí příkaz pouze v případě, že je blok příkazů skutečně napájen. Druhá možnost, Vždy aktivní, zastaví příkazový blok v kontrole, zda je napájen, a pouze předpokládá, že je. Tato možnost by neměla být používána s příkazovými bloky Impulse, protože je činí zbytečnými.

Dále | velitelský blok minecraft

Pojďme udělat řetěz, náš první ‚scénář‘. Umístěte řetězový příkazový blok nebo také dva otočené do prvního impulzního příkazového bloku, například takto:

Vy musíte zajistit, aby kladkostroje byly vždy aktivní. Jinak bychom museli umístit bloky Redstone nebo proud, což ve skutečnosti zabírá zbytečné místo. Umístěte tlačítko na impulsní povelový blok na začátku řetězu a poté jej stiskněte.

Ve skutečnosti se nic nestane. Je to proto, že jsme je ještě nevyplnili příkazy! Klepněte pravým tlačítkem na blok impulzů, pokud jej chcete upravit, a poté zadejte základní příkaz

řekni start

Všimněte si, jak ve skutečnosti nepotřebujeme lomítko v příkazových blocích. Pokud chcete, můžete také použít, ale je to zbytečné. Příkaz / say přebírá jeden argument, text a také jej vyslovuje z pohledu toho, kdo jej provede. Pokud jej spustíte, zobrazí se jako zpráva stejně jako běžný chat. Pokud běží z příkazového bloku, bude to zpráva [@]. Alternativně existuje / tell. To vyžaduje argument hráče a / tellraw, který je jako / tell, kromě toho, že to vyžaduje spíše surový JSON než text.

Dále

Můžete také vyplnit bloky příkazových řetězců a psát více věcí do chatu. Budou provedeny v pořadí, bez prodlení, také ve stejném klíči. Pokud je chcete spustit se zpožděním, budete je muset nastavit pomocí opakovačů Redstone. Spolu s / say existují další základní příkazy, které dělají více věcí, například / give, který dává itemům, / effect. To platí pro lektvarové efekty, / setblock a / fill, které mění váš svět, a mnoho dalších. Rozsáhlou databázi příkazů najdete na Minecraft Wiki spolu s dalším užitečným obsahem.

co je ve frontě gmail

Selektory cílů | velitelský blok minecraft

No, selektory cíle @p jsou ve skutečnosti mnohem výkonnější, než se na první pohled zdá. Pokud bychom chtěli cílit na všechny entity, použili bychom @e, ale pokud bychom chtěli cílit pouze na zombie, pak bychom použili

@e [type = Zombie]

Všimněte si zde, že závorky po @e. Uvnitř těchto závorek jsou argumenty selektoru cíle , úplný seznam, který najdete na Minecraft Wiki. Argument type vybírá pouze entity určitého typu, také to je Zombie. Pokud bychom chtěli cílit na všechny zombie do 10 bloků příkazového bloku, pak bychom použili

@e [type = Zombie, r = 10]

Spolu s r je radius argument. Můžete také mimo jiné cílit podle umístění, jména, týmu a také skóre.

Řetězení příkazů | velitelský blok minecraft

Pojďme si představit další příkaz, který ve skutečnosti není jako ostatní. Jeho příkaz je / provést. Tento příkaz převezme jako vstup další příkaz a poté jej provede z pohledu jiné entity. Struktura / execute je, podívejte se:

/ provést @ cíl X Y Z / příkaz

Souřadnice X, Y a Z za účelem spuštění příkazu z. Na většině příkazů to nezáleží, ale pokud je používáte, záleží na nich hodně relativní umístění. Relativní pozice začíná na ~ a je následována kladným nebo záporným číslem. To označuje, kolik bloků od počátku je označeno ~ ~ ~. Například, pokud bychom chtěli běžet / říkat, jako by mluvil vesničan, můžeme také nastavit příkaz takto:

/ execute @e [type = Villager] ~ ~ ~ / řekni Ahoj

skladem firmware galaxy s7

Tento příkaz poté způsobí, že zpráva bude odeslána všem, od každého vesničana. To není optimální, pokud máme více než jednu osobu nebo více než jednoho vesničana, přeformátujme tedy tento příkaz jako:

/ execute @a ~ ~ ~ / execute @e [type = Villager, c = 1] ~ ~ ~ / tell @p Hej

To je mnohem složitější než ten první a pak to zahrnuje zřetězení dvou / provádění příkazů dohromady. První / spuštění příkazu skutečně běží na každém hráči. Druhý pak zkontroluje, zda je poblíž přesně jeden vesničan, a pak ten vesničan řekne nejbližšímu hráči Hey. Tím se vlastně zajistí, že na jednu osobu bude hovořit pouze jeden vesničan.

Závěr

Dobře, to bylo všechno, lidi! Doufám, že se vám tento článek o příkazovém bloku minecraft líbí a také vám pomůže. Dejte nám o tom zpětnou vazbu. Také pokud máte další dotazy a problémy týkající se tohoto článku. Pak nám dejte vědět v sekci komentáře níže. Brzy se vám ozveme.

Měj krásný zbytek dne!

Viz také: Uživatelská příručka k řešení problémů s hrami hry Minecraft LAN